President of Azerbaijan Ilham Aliyev notes the importance of global cooperation in solving climate problems.
Axar.az reports that the head of state told "Avronyus" TV channel in Berlin within the "Petersburg Climate Dialogue" conference.
"This is our common duty and we must do our best to contribute. Of course, each country should do its work depending on its financial capabilities and agenda," said President Ilham Aliyev, adding that it is not easy, because the world is diverse and each country faces many tasks.
The TV channel reminded us that the current "Petersburg Climate Dialogue" provided an opportunity to discuss the agenda of the UN COP29 climate conference to be held in Baku in November.
"Many of the speakers noted that last year's COP28 in the UAE was a defining reference point for global consensus on climate ambitions," the TV channel noted.
The trio of COP Presidents is an initiative aimed at strengthening continuity between COP 28 (UAE), COP 29 (Azerbaijan), and COP 30 (Brazil) to push governments to make bold and ambitious decisions.
The TV channel also quoted COP29 President Mukhtar Babayev as saying that his plan for the COP29 presidency is to "raise ambitions and enable action."
"Avronyus" noted that one of the promises is the transition of countries from fossil fuels to clean energy. At the same time, COP29 Chief Executive Officer Elnur Soltanov was quoted as saying that Azerbaijan is working on creating viable development models without fossil fuels.
"We are talking about a fair and equal transition of energy systems from fossil fuels (to clean energy). We strongly support this. However, the entire structure of the international economic system is based on fossil fuels. We need alternative development models that do not use fossil fuels," E. Soltanov said.
